Overview and Basic Information to CASE: Animatronics
CASE: Animatronics drops you into a first-person horror experience where survival depends on nerve and quick thinking. You play as Detective John Bishop, working late at the police station when a sudden blackout traps you in darkness. The electrical system has been sabotaged, and now hostile metal creatures roam the halls. This app blends atmospheric storytelling with intense stealth gameplay, setting it apart from typical jump-scare titles. Its focus on investigation and resource management gives players a deeper, more immersive challenge than standard horror games.

Main Highlights
A standout feature is the dynamic threat system, where animatronics learn from your movement patterns over time. CASE: Animatronics also includes hidden documents that expand the story, rewarding thorough investigation. The flashlight mechanic adds tension because batteries drain quickly, forcing you to choose between light and stealth. Another unique element is the ability to temporarily disable certain animatronics by overloading nearby circuits. These gameplay layers create a richer horror experience than simple hide-and-seek mechanics.
Guide and Usage Tips
Start by memorizing the station layout during the first few minutes when power is still partially on. Move slowly and avoid running, as footsteps attract nearby enemies. Use the map function frequently to plan your route between objectives. Save your progress whenever you find a working computer terminal. If an animatronic spots you, quickly hide in a closet or under a desk and remain still until its footsteps fade. For better performance, close background apps and lower the graphics settings if you notice lag on older devices.
